Heat the avocado oil in a large cast-iron skillet or wok over medium-high heat.
Season the diced chicken breast with sea salt and black pepper, then add to the skillet and sauté until golden brown and cooked through.
Remove the chicken from the skillet and set aside on a plate.
Add the sesame oil to the same skillet, then stir in the diced white onion, minced garlic, and grated fresh ginger, sautéing for 2 minutes until aromatic.
Add the frozen peas and carrots to the skillet and cook for another 3 minutes until tender.
Push the vegetable mixture to the sides of the pan and crack the egg into the center, scrambling it quickly until fully set.
Incorporate the chilled jasmine rice and the cooked chicken back into the skillet, breaking up any clumps of rice with a spatula.
Pour the tamari over the rice and toss everything together, allowing the rice to fry and slightly crisp for 3-4 minutes.
Garnish with thinly sliced green onions and serve immediately.
